Millard Airport (KMLE) recorded 5 detected events in the last 30 days. The breakdown: 4 unstable approaches. SkyMeter classifies these events from raw ADS-B trace data using deterministic detectors: go-around from altitude / vertical-speed reversals after final approach, unstable approach from gate-by-gate stability scoring against per-runway statistical envelopes, and stall / overspeed from broadcast IAS / Mach against per-type speed envelopes. Counts reflect detected events, not adjudicated incidents.

Detection is complicated. ADS-B is imperfect. Gaps, ghost signals, coverage dead zones, missing airport metadata, training patterns, parallel-runway activity, and unfamiliar aircraft types all create false positives. These are signals worth reviewing, not official incident reports.
